Personal preference, single will be lighter, dual will be give you more oomff(not that you necessarily need it!) The battery would be capable of both!
Single drive is cheaper and lighter and simpler (put it on the rear heelside). Dual drive will give you better traction which isnāt always a good thing but a lot of times is. For example, if you slam on the brakes until skidding, a dual will chuck you off while a single you can steer during the skid. This matters more when itās wet streets and stuff.
